Contemporary Glass and Iridescent Steel Chair by Fredrik Paulsen

About the Item

Glass and steel chair is made of tempered glass, passivated steel and sheepskin. Fredrik Paulsen's work spans from furniture to interior and exhibition design. He is interested in creating a sense of Community and finding new ways to make the independent and small-scale design more accessible. Fredrik is a co-founder of Örnsbergsauktionen, a member of the Design Group Last and a visiting tutor at Beckmans College of Design. In the spectra of Fredrik Paulsen’s work, notions of anti-consumerism, artificiality and counter culture are thrown into a creative mixing pot that celebrates material, color and form. His anti-IKEA production techniques are laborious and tedious. With a playful approach to ordinary everyday objects, he experiments with new creative processes.
